On 29/04/2024 19:45, Alexandros Prekates wrote:
The same behavior happens with emacs -Q.
bla [[foo]]
If i add :
[[boo]] bla [[foo]]
org will create the two links.
But if i add:
[[boo][ bla [[foo]]
with the intention to type: [[boo][description]] bla [[foo]]
then what i will get is: a link to boo with description : bla [[foo
This case you can keep calm and continue typing "description]]".
I have a more weird example. Consider you are going to get
- [[#foo]] and [[#bar]]
starting from
- <point>[[#bar]]
There is no problem till
- [[#foo<point>[[#bar]]
However in response to "]" point is moved after "["
- [[#foo][<point>[#bar]]
that is displayed as
- <point>[#bar
I do not see other ways than undo, SPC, and moving back. It would be
great to keep point between brackets "]<point>[" this case. I have no
idea if it is feasible to postpone hiding link target when such pattern
is typed.
I have descriptive links enabled despite most of links in my notes are
like [[#CUSTOM_ID]]. There are still some links with descriptions.
